Yellow goods finance

Yellow goods finance covers everything from compact bobcats and skid steers through to large excavators, bulldozers, and graders.

Yellow goods finance is equipment finance specifically for these assets. Instead of paying for machinery outright and draining your working capital, you spread the cost over a loan or lease term that suits your cashflow and business structure.

What we can finance

If it’s heavy, works on a construction site, and has a serial number, there’s a very good chance we can finance it.

That includes excavators and mini excavators, bulldozers and dozers, graders and scrapers, skid steer loaders and bobcats, backhoes and front end loaders, compactors and road rollers, mobile cranes and boom lifts, scissor lifts and elevated work platforms, tippers and dump trucks, asphalt pavers and mixers, forklifts, and trenchers and attachments.

New equipment, used equipment, dealer purchases, private sales, and auction buys, we arrange finance for all of it. If you’re not sure whether what you need qualifies, just ask. The answer is almost always yes.

Finance structures explained in plain English.

The right structure depends on your business setup, your tax position, and whether owning the asset outright matters to you. Here’s how the main options work.

Chattel mortgage

You own the equipment from settlement day, with the lender holding security over it until the loan is paid off. You can claim GST upfront and depreciate the asset over time. The most common structure for established businesses and the right choice if maximising tax benefits is a priority. Talk to your accountant about what works for your situation.

Finance lease

The lender owns the equipment and you make regular lease payments over an agreed term. At the end, you can purchase the asset, extend the lease, or hand it back. Lease payments may be fully tax deductible. Good for operators who want predictable payments and the option to upgrade at the end of the term.

Commercial hire purchase

The lender owns the equipment and you hire it, making repayments until the final payment when ownership transfers to you. Often simpler to get approved, and interest is still deductible over the loan term.

Operating lease

you use the equipment for a set period and hand it back at the end. No purchase obligation. Suits businesses running equipment that dates quickly or where flexibility to swap assets matters more than ownership.

Balloon payments.

Most yellow goods finance products allow for a balloon or residual payment – a lump sum due at the end of the loan that reduces your regular monthly repayments throughout the term. It’s a common structure for construction equipment and can make a significant difference to your day-to-day cashflow.

At the end of the term you can pay out the balloon, refinance it, or sell the equipment and use the proceeds. We’ll help you work out whether a balloon makes sense for your situation and what size balloon is realistic.

New vs used.

There’s a strong secondhand market for earthmoving equipment in Australia, and buying used can make a lot of sense – shorter lead times, lower purchase price, and the original owner has already absorbed the biggest hit of depreciation.

Most lenders will finance used equipment as long as it meets their age and condition requirements. For older equipment, they’ll often want to know the hours clocked, whether there have been any rebuilds, and the general condition of the asset. We’ll flag anything that might be a sticking point before you commit to a purchase.

FAQs

What’s the difference between yellow goods and general equipment finance?

There’s no fundamental difference in how the finance works – the term yellow goods simply refers to the specific category of heavy construction and earthmoving equipment. Some lenders specialise in this asset class and are more competitive for it, which is one of the reasons working with a broker who knows the market makes a difference.

Can I finance used or older earthmoving equipment?

Yes. Most lenders will finance used equipment, though requirements vary depending on the age, condition, and hours of the asset. Older equipment in good condition with a rebuild history can often still be financed. We’ll let you know what a lender will need to see before you go down that path.

Do I need a deposit?

Not always. Many lenders will finance up to 100% of the purchase price for established businesses with a solid profile. For newer businesses or tighter credit situations, a deposit can strengthen the application. We’ll be upfront about what’s required for your specific situation.

Can I finance equipment bought at auction or from a private seller?

Yes. We arrange private sale and auction finance regularly. You’ll need to provide details of the asset – make, model, year, hours, and purchase price – and we’ll work with you to get it over the line quickly, especially if auction timing is tight.

How long are the loan terms?

Terms typically range from 2 to 7 years depending on the lender, the asset, and the loan structure. Longer terms mean lower monthly repayments but more interest over time. We’ll help you find the right balance for your cashflow.

What happens at the end of the loan term?

If your loan is fully amortised – no balloon – the equipment is yours outright once the final payment is made. If there’s a balloon or residual, you’ll have the option to pay it out, refinance it, or sell the equipment. We’ll make sure you understand how the end of term works before you sign anything.

What information do I need to apply?

For a standard application you’ll typically need your ABN, business financials or BAS statements, details of the asset you’re financing, and standard identification. Low-doc options are available for some situations. We’ll tell you exactly what’s needed once we understand your circumstances.
